Entwickler-Ecke

Sonstiges (.NET) - C#-Lernen


schwabi - Mi 11.01.06 18:31
Titel: C#-Lernen
Hallo, denke hier gehört das hin.

Ich bin neu hier, und will C# lernen.

Doch ich finde keine guten Tutorials dazu, die setzen alle was vorraus.

Kennt jemand was gutes??

Und ist das programm Visual C# 2005 Express edition das richtige um mit C# zu programmieren?


Danke schon mal im voraus!


Moderiert von user profile iconraziel: Topic aus C# - Die Sprache verschoben am Mi 11.01.2006 um 19:33


tommie-lie - Mi 11.01.06 18:53

Wenn du der englischen Sprache mächtig bist, kannst du ja mal hier [http://msdn.microsoft.com/library/default.asp?url=/library/en-us/cptutorials/html/cptutorials_start.asp] einen Einstieg in .NET-Programmierung finden, hier [http://msdn.microsoft.com/library/default.asp?url=/library/en-us/csspec/html/CSharpSpecStart.asp] die Sprachspezifikation zu C# und hier [http://msdn.microsoft.com/library/default.asp?url=/library/en-us/csref/html/vcoriCSharpTutorials.asp] kleine Kurztutorials.


schwabi hat folgendes geschrieben:
Und ist das programm Visual C# 2005 Express edition das richtige um mit C# zu programmieren?
Wenn es unbedingt kostenlos sein muss, ja.


schwabi - Mi 11.01.06 18:59

ist da auch ein compiler dabei??

Den braucht man doch, um zu übersetzen, oder?


tommie-lie - Mi 11.01.06 19:03

user profile iconschwabi hat folgendes geschrieben:
ist da auch ein compiler dabei??
Ja. Der aus dem .NET SDK, das du dir unbedingt zulegen solltest.

schwabi hat folgendes geschrieben:
Den braucht man doch, um zu übersetzen, oder?
Ja.


schwabi - Mi 11.01.06 19:55

Ja das hat 300 Mb, das dürfte ein wenig dauern.

Wie benutze ich dann den compiler?? is da irgendwo ne compiler.exe, oder was??


tommie-lie - Mi 11.01.06 20:08

user profile iconschwabi hat folgendes geschrieben:
Wie benutze ich dann den compiler?? is da irgendwo ne compiler.exe, oder was??
cs.exe, wenn ich mich recht erinnere. Aber du hast in der IDE die Möglichkeit, das gesamte Projekt zu kompilieren.


schwabi - Mi 11.01.06 20:11

Die frage tut mir jezt warscheinlich genauso weh, wie dir, aber was ist IDE??

Ich habs überall gelesen und weiß nicht was das ist!


tommie-lie - Mi 11.01.06 20:17

user profile iconschwabi hat folgendes geschrieben:
Die frage tut mir jezt warscheinlich genauso weh, wie dir, aber was ist IDE??
Ich seh' schon, dem DF fehlen Tooltips für Akronyme wie in der DP. IDE steht für Integrated Tevelopment Environment, ist also deine Entwicklungsumgebung. Das Visual Studio sowie seine kleinen Ableger und die Express-Editions sind beispielsweise IDEs. Delphi ebenfalls.


schwabi - Mi 11.01.06 20:30

Ach so, ich dachte das sind irgendwelche funktionen.

Sind also nur "umgebungen" wo ich programmiere.


danke, falls du noch einen tipp für anfänger hast, dann immer her damit.


hast mir echt weitergeholfen!


tommie-lie - Mi 11.01.06 21:28

user profile icontommie-lie hat folgendes geschrieben:
IDE steht für Integrated Tevelopment Environment
:wall: Ich sollte nicht so viele Dinge gleichzeitig tun. Es ist natürlich ein Development Environment gemeint.

user profile iconschwabi hat folgendes geschrieben:
falls du noch einen tipp für anfänger hast, dann immer her damit
Wenn du bereits programmieren kannst und mit Ojektorientierung keine Probleme hast, kann ich dir eigneltich nur die .NET-Tutorials und die C#-Sprachreferenz empfehlen, die ist alles, was man brauchen sollte, um das Ganze zu durchleuchten. Über einige Themen findest du im MSDN auch Artikel von Microsoft-Entwicklern, die beispielsweise irgendwelche Mechanismen erklären. Ansonsten kann ich dir nicht viel an Ratschlägen geben, C#-Bücher die an komplette Programmieranfänger gerichtet sind, sind mir nicht bekannt (aber das liegt wohl eher daran, daß ich mich nicht für Bücher interessiere :mrgreen:)


schwabi - Do 12.01.06 16:16

Naja grundsätzlich mag ich auch keine bücher! :D

Aber wenns um das geht, dann ist das was anderes.

Hab gehört, das buch von frank eller soll ganz gut sein!

mal schaun obs das im nächsten handel gibt!


tommie-lie - Do 12.01.06 18:37

user profile iconschwabi hat folgendes geschrieben:
Naja grundsätzlich mag ich auch keine bücher! :D
Aber wenns um das geht, dann ist das was anderes.
Ich meinte derartige Bücher. Ich lese eher fiktionales, Bücher über's Programmieren habe ich kaum und erst Recht keine, die eine Spracheinführung beinhalten. Das fängt alles erst ein paar Stufen höher an. Neue Sprachen lerne ich mit einer Sprachreferenz, und die drucke ich mir nicht aus ;-)


ani - Fr 13.01.06 13:37

Ach ein Buch find ich schon hilfreich und ab und zu entspannend :)
Und wenn man noch keine Ahnung hat vom Programmieren, dann kann man sich doch das ein oder andere Buch zulegen ;)
Klar geht das alles auch über´s Netz und Digital, nur muss man sich alle Optionen offen lassen. Ich muss gerade ein C# Programm in VB übersetzen und eine mir gerade die Syntax an und im Buch find ich da einfach schneller meine relevanten Sachen. Ich habs aber auch mit Suchmachinen ;) muss ich dazu sagen hrhr


schwabi - Fr 13.01.06 21:17

Achso, na dann werd ich mir VIELLEICHT ein buch besorgen! :D


ani - Mo 16.01.06 10:31

Ich hab hier auch ein e-Book zu C#, wenn du das haben willst kann ich es dir schicken.
Dann kannst du dein Geld auch für was andres ausgeben ;)
Oder schau mal auf http://www.Terrashop.de da gibts billige Bücher


tommie-lie - Mo 16.01.06 14:22

user profile iconani hat folgendes geschrieben:
Ich hab hier auch ein e-Book zu C#, wenn du das haben willst kann ich es dir schicken.
Auch eBooks sind urheberrechtlich geschützt und du hast im Allgemeinen nicht die Berechtigung, das Buch zu kopieren und weiterzugeben. Einige Shops für eBooks schließen sogar jede Weitergabe aus.


schwabi - Mo 16.01.06 23:10

trotzdem hätt ich das gerne von ani!

illegal, oder nicht. Mein halber rechner ist ja schon ....... :lol: